The BBC are reporting that Liverpool have offered £62m for Roma goalkeeper Alisson.
The Reds suffered goalkeeper chaos last season as Simon Mignolet battled the equally dodgy Loris Karius for the number one jersey. The German eventually won out, but then had a mare in the Champions League final that ultimately cost his team the game.
Kristof Terreur has already reported today that Chelsea are looking for a Thibaut Courtois replacement, so this news is significant.
Real Madrid are treating the Courtois – Hazard transfers as two seperate cases. Courtois to Real will be done for a fee around €40m, but deal can only be closed when Chelsea have found a new goalkeeper.
